Output 6ab142e2121b601356a38672d15343c8d803fffa7249d01d40a51d31b05ae226:0

value
7352579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2dbdef4e6f6dedaf5b99df3effb89ba01a3c9cd OP_EQUALVERIFY OP_CHECKSIG
address
LfuUNU11pZqrZUVYQwHTpwFUqHESXmkYoi
transaction
6ab142e2121b601356a38672d15343c8d803fffa7249d01d40a51d31b05ae226
spent
true